Union board approves capital projects, schedules unsafe buildings hearing

Agendas & · Meeting of March 18, 2026

NY UNION — Town of Union Board approves $14,500 Glendale Park backstop replacement and multiple capital projects. Supervisor Robert Mack and Councilmen Joseph P. Nirchi Sr. and David Kudgus approved $21,000 for lawn maintenance at flood buyout properties, a $2,373 increase to the truck purchase budget bringing it to $231,873, and authorized solicitation of bids for a new diesel truck with bids due March 31.

The board also approved a $1.25 per hour wage increase for part-time and seasonal Parks and Recreation employees effective immediately, and scheduled an April 1 public hearing to consider amendments to the town's Unsafe Buildings ordinance.
